What are Some Recommended Christmas Flowers for Minnetonka?

Christmas is a time of festive cheer and vibrant decorations, and choosing the right flowers can enhance the holiday spirit in your Minnetonka home. The selection of flowers for Christmas should not only reflect the season's colors but also withstand the winter conditions typical of the region. Here, we explore some of the best flowers to consider for your Christmas decor.

1. Poinsettias

Poinsettias are perhaps the most iconic Christmas flower. Known for their bright red leaves, which resemble flowers, poinsettias are a classic choice that adds a warm, festive touch to any room. These plants are relatively easy to care for, requiring indirect sunlight and regular watering. In Minnetonka, where winter temperatures can be quite low, it's important to keep poinsettias away from drafts and cold windows.

2. Christmas Cactus

The Christmas cactus is another popular choice for holiday decor. Unlike traditional cacti, this species features flat, scalloped leaves and comes in a variety of colors including pink, red, and white. The Christmas cactus thrives in cooler temperatures, making it well-suited for Minnetonka's winter climate. It prefers bright, indirect light and should be watered sparingly to avoid root rot.

3. Holly

Holly is a traditional Christmas symbol, known for its glossy green leaves and bright red berries. This evergreen shrub can be used both indoors and outdoors, adding a touch of nature to your holiday decor. Holly is hardy and can withstand cold temperatures, making it an excellent choice for Minnetonka. However, it's important to note that the berries are toxic if ingested, so keep them away from children and pets.

4. Mistletoe

Mistletoe is another classic Christmas plant, often associated with holiday romance. This parasitic plant grows on trees and can be cut and hung indoors. Mistletoe comes in various forms, with the most common featuring white berries. While it's a festive addition to any home, it's also important to handle mistletoe with care as the berries are poisonous.

5. Amaryllis

Amaryllis is a stunning flower that blooms during the winter months, making it a perfect addition to your Christmas decor. Available in colors ranging from deep red to pure white, amaryllis flowers are large and showy, adding a dramatic touch to any room. These plants require bright, indirect light and should be watered when the soil is dry to the touch.

6. Paperwhites

Paperwhites are a type of narcissus that bloom indoors during the winter. Known for their delicate, white flowers and sweet fragrance, paperwhites are easy to grow and require minimal care. They can be planted in pots and will bloom within a few weeks, providing a quick and beautiful addition to your holiday decor. Paperwhites prefer cooler temperatures and should be kept away from direct sunlight.
